# Set general macros buildFile = build/app libGenDirectory = src # Check for Windows ifeq ($(OS), Windows_NT) # Set Windows compile macros platform = Windows compiler = g++ options = -pthread -lopengl32 -lgdi32 -lwinmm -mwindows # Windows-specific syntax THEN = && MAKE = mingw32-make # Set Windows commands cleanCommand = del build\app.exe else # Check for MacOS/Linux UNAMEOS := $(shell uname) ifeq ($(UNAMEOS), Linux) # Set Linux compile macros platform = Linux compiler = g++ options = -l GL -l m -l pthread -l dl -l rt -l X11 libGenDirectory = # Empty endif ifeq ($(UNAMEOS), Darwin) # Set macOS compile macros platform = macOS compiler = clang++ options = -framework CoreVideo -framework IOKit -framework Cocoa -framework GLUT -framework OpenGL endif # Set UNIX commands mkdirOptions = -p MAKE = make THEN = ; # Copy Directories for Unix/Linux RaylibDirectory = vendor/raylib-cpp/vendor/raylib/src/raylib.h cleanCommand = rm $(buildFile) endif # Explicitly set compiler to platform default if unset ifeq ($(CXX),) CXX = $(compiler) endif # Default target, compiles, executes and cleans run: compile execute clean # Lists phony targets for Make compile .PHONY: run setup pull compile execute clean # Sets up the project for compiling, creates libs and includes setup: include lib # Pull and update the the build submodules pull: git submodule init $(THEN) git submodule update cd vendor/raylib-cpp $(THEN) git submodule init $(THEN) git submodule update # Copy the relevant header files into includes include: pull # Copy commands for Windows ifeq ($(OS), Windows_NT) -mkdir $(mkdirOptions) .\include dir vendor dir vendor\raylib-cpp dir vendor\raylib-cpp\vendor dir vendor\raylib-cpp\vendor\raylib dir vendor\raylib-cpp\vendor\raylib\src dir include xcopy "vendor\raylib-cpp\vendor\raylib\src\raylib.h" "include" /Y xcopy "vendor\raylib-cpp\vendor\raylib\src\raymath.h" "include" /Y xcopy "vendor\raylib-cpp\include\*.hpp" "include" /Y # Copy commands for UNIX/Linux else mkdir $(mkdirOptions) include cp vendor/raylib-cpp/vendor/raylib/src/raylib.h include/raylib.h cp vendor/raylib-cpp/vendor/raylib/src/raymath.h include/raymath.h cp vendor/raylib-cpp/include/*.hpp include endif # Build the raylib static library file and copy it into lib lib: pull cd vendor/raylib-cpp/vendor/raylib/src $(THEN) $(MAKE) PLATFORM=PLATFORM_DESKTOP ifeq ($(OS), Windows_NT) -mkdir $(mkdirOptions) lib\$(platform) xcopy "vendor\raylib-cpp\vendor\raylib\$(libGenDirectory)\libraylib.a" "lib\$(platform) /Y" else mkdir $(mkdirOptions) lib/$(platform) cp vendor/raylib-cpp/vendor/raylib/$(libGenDirectory)/libraylib.a lib/$(platform)/libraylib.a endif # Create the build folder build: mkdir $(mkdirOptions) build # Create the build folder and compile the executable compile: build $(CXX) -std=c++17 -I include -L lib/$(platform) src/main.cpp -o $(buildFile) -l raylib $(options) # Run the executable execute: $(buildFile) # Clean up all relevant files clean: $(cleanCommand)
